The Israeli-Palestinian conflict is a deeply complex and sensitive issue with historical, political, social, and cultural dimensions. Many perspectives exist regarding the actions and motivations of both sides, and it's common for individuals to hold a variety of opinions on these matters.

Critics of both Israel and Palestinian leadership may argue that both sides have made decisions or taken actions that have contributed to ongoing tensions and violence. Points of contention often include issues related to military actions, settlement expansion, human rights violations, and failure to achieve peace through negotiation.

It's important to consider the perspectives of different groups within both Israel and Palestine and to understand the broader historical context. Dialogue and empathy are crucial in addressing the needs and grievances of both peoples.

Finding common ground and working toward mutual understanding and peace is essential in any resolution to the conflict.
